Ho Chi Minh City remains Vietnam's undisputed industrial powerhouse, housing 45% of the nation's manufacturing facilities and over 60% of its foreign-owned electronics and automotive plants. The Vietnamese government’s "Vietnam 4.0" initiative, aggressively implemented in HCMC since 2021, mandates automation across key sectors including automotive assembly (e.g., VinFast, Toyota), semiconductor production (e.g., Samsung Semiconductor Vietnam), and smart logistics. This policy shift has created an immediate and acute demand for Mechatronics Engineers—professionals who bridge mechanical systems, electrical control, and software programming.

Local industry surveys by the Ho Chi Minh City Industrial Park Association (2023) reveal that 87% of manufacturing firms in HCMC cite "automation talent shortage" as their top operational constraint. Specifically, demand for Mechatronics Engineers has grown by 35% YoY in the HCMC metro area, outpacing all other engineering disciplines. Key drivers include:

The supply side remains critically deficient. Despite HCMC hosting 14 leading technical universities (including Ho Chi Minh City University of Technology and International University), only 3% of engineering graduates possess certified Mechatronics expertise. This results in a net talent deficit of 8,200+ Mechatronics Engineers across HCMC industrial zones (per Ministry of Labour’s Q3 2023 data).

Local salary structures further amplify the urgency. Entry-level Mechatronics Engineers in Vietnam Ho Chi Minh City earn between VND 25–45 million/month ($1,000–$1,900 USD), while senior specialists command $3,500–$6,500 USD. Crucially, 78% of HCMC firms report a >6-month recruitment cycle for Mechatronics Engineers—a timeline incompatible with their automation rollout schedules.
